What Is Wegovy®?

Wegovy® is an FDA-approved, once-weekly GLP-1 receptor agonist used for medical weight loss. It is approved for:
- Adults with obesity, or adults who are overweight with a weight-related medical condition (like high blood pressure, high cholesterol, or type 2 diabetes)
- Adolescents 12 years and older with obesity
- Adults with obesity or overweight and heart disease to reduce the risk of heart attack, stroke, or cardiovascular death
- Adults with MASH (metabolic dysfunction–associated steatohepatitis) with moderate to advanced liver scarring
Wegovy® is used along with:
- A lower-calorie eating plan
- Increased daily movement
- Ongoing support from a medical weight-loss team
Wegovy® contains semaglutide, the same active ingredient found in Ozempic® and Rybelsus®. These medicines should not be used together.
How Does Wegovy® Work for Weight Loss?
Wegovy® helps you lose weight by acting like a natural hormone called GLP-1. This hormone helps regulate appetite, digestion, and blood sugar.
Wegovy® supports weight loss in three main ways:
1. Reduced Appetite
Wegovy® works in the part of the brain that controls hunger. It sends stronger “I’m full” signals, so you feel satisfied sooner and eat smaller portions.
2. Slower Stomach Emptying
Food stays in your stomach longer, which helps you feel full for longer after meals. This reduces snacking and overeating.
3. Better Blood Sugar and Insulin Response
Wegovy® improves how your body handles food by supporting steady blood sugar levels. For many people, this lowers cravings for high-sugar or high-fat foods.
Together, these effects lead to lower calorie intake, which is the key to losing weight.
How Much Weight Can You Lose with Wegovy®?
Weight loss is different for everyone, but studies show strong results:
- People lose about 15% of their body weight on average over 68 weeks
- That equals about 35 pounds for many adults
- About 77% of people keep most of the weight off after two years
- People who pair Wegovy® with coaching, meal planning, and regular activity often lose the most weight

How Long Does It Take for Wegovy® to Start Working?

Many people notice:
- Less hunger in the first week
- Some weight loss in 2–4 weeks
- Steady weight loss over several months
Your dose increases slowly to help your body adjust and reduce side effects.
Who Is a Good Candidate for Wegovy®?
You may qualify if:
- Your BMI is 30 or higher, OR
- Your BMI is 27 or higher, and you have a related health condition (high blood pressure, type 2 diabetes, high cholesterol, sleep apnea, etc.)
You may also qualify if you have:
- Heart disease and excess weight
- MASH with moderate or advanced fibrosis
Wegovy® may not be right for you if you have:
- A personal or family history of medullary thyroid cancer
- MEN 2 (multiple endocrine neoplasia type 2)
- A history of pancreatitis
- Severe gastrointestinal disease
- Certain gallbladder or kidney problems
- Are pregnant, trying to become pregnant, or breastfeeding
Your provider will review your medical history to make sure Wegovy® is safe for you.
Common Side Effects of Wegovy®
Most side effects are mild, improve over time, and can often be eased with slower dose increases.
Common symptoms include:
- Nausea
- Vomiting
- Diarrhea
- Constipation
- Stomach discomfort
- Headache
- Fatigue
- Heartburn or gas
- Reduced appetite
Eating smaller meals, sipping water slowly, and avoiding high-fat foods often helps.
Serious Side Effects of Wegovy® (When to Call Your Provider)
Less common but more serious risks include:
- Pancreatitis
- Gallbladder problems, including gallstones
- Kidney problems, especially if dehydrated
- Allergic reactions
- Increased heart rate
- Severe dehydration from vomiting or diarrhea
- Changes in mood or thoughts of self-harm
- Possible thyroid tumors (seen in rodent studies; not confirmed in humans)
Call your provider right away if you have severe stomach pain, swelling in the neck, trouble swallowing, or difficulty breathing.
Wegovy® for Heart Health and MASH
Proven Heart-Health Benefits
For adults with excess weight and heart disease, Wegovy® reduces the risk of:
- Heart attack
- Stroke
- Cardiovascular death
This is one of the most important benefits of semaglutide therapy.
Wegovy® for MASH
Wegovy® has accelerated FDA approval for treating MASH, a serious liver condition. Weight loss with Wegovy® can improve liver inflammation and scarring.

Wegovy® vs. Ozempic®: What’s the Difference?
Both medicines contain semaglutide, but they are approved for different uses.
Wegovy®
- Approved for weight loss
- Higher doses of semaglutide
- Also approved for heart-health benefits
Ozempic®
- Approved for type 2 diabetes
- Lower doses
- Sometimes used off-label for weight loss (not recommended when Wegovy® is available)
